Continuation

If specification is not obtained in display zone 1 or display zone 3, or if the value does not fluctuate by at least 2%:
- Perform test drive to free heated oxygen sensors (HO2S) from any possible residues and repeat test.

If the specified result is not achieved in display zones 1 or 3, or if the value does not fluctuate by at least 2%, even after the test drive:
- Check basic voltage.
- Check heated oxygen sensor (HO2S) before catalytic converter.
- Check heated oxygen sensor (HO2S) before catalytic converter for aging.

Checking basic voltage

Test requirements:
- Fuse for heated oxygen sensor (HO2S) OK.
- Disconnect 6-pin connector of relevant heated oxygen sensor before catalytic converter.







- Connect multimeter between terminals 1 and 5 to measure voltage.
- Switch ignition on.
- Specified value: 0.400 to 0.500 V
- Switch ignition off.

If specified value is not obtained:
- Check heated oxygen sensor (HO2S) lines Bank 1 or Bank 2.

If specified value is obtained:
- Replace relevant heated oxygen sensor (HO2S) before catalytic converter.

Check heated oxygen sensor (HO2S) wiring, bank 1, heated oxygen sensor (HO2S) -G39- before catalytic converter
- Disconnect 6-pin connector of bank 1, heated oxygen sensor (HO2S) -G39- before catalytic converter.
- Connect test box VAG 1598/31 to wiring harness for engine control module; engine control module must not be connected. Wiring and Component Testing Using VAG1598/31 Test Box
- Test for open circuit in following wiring connections.

Connector Test box VAG 1598/31
terminal Socket

1 70
2 71
5 51
6 52

- Repair open circuit, if necessary.
- Check for shorts between two lines.

If no wiring malfunction is detected:
- Replace engine control module.

Check heated oxygen sensor (HO2S) wiring, bank 2, Heated Oxygen Sensor (HO2S) 2 -G108- before catalytic converter

- Disconnect 6-pin connector of bank 2, Heated Oxygen Sensor (HO2S) 2 -G108- before catalytic converter.
- Connect test box VAG 1598/31 to wiring harness for engine control module; engine control module must not be connected. Wiring and Component Testing Using VAG1598/31 Test Box
- Test for open circuit in the following wiring connections.

Connector Test box VAG 1598/31
terminal Socket

1 13
2 14
5 12
6 15

- Repair open circuit, if necessary.
- Check for shorts between two lines.

If no wiring malfunction is detected:
- Replace engine control module.
